Christopher Krehmeyer is associated with Beyond Housing, Inc. and 24:1 Community Land Trust.
He holds the position of President & Chief Executive Officer at Beyond Housing, Inc. and President & Director at 24:1 Community Land Trust.

24:1 Community Land Trust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services 24:1 Community Land Trust, founded in 2011, is a community development initiative created by Beyond Housing. The company's mission is to strengthen neighborhoods by providing affordable housing and homeownership services, support services to families, children, and seniors, and being a catalyst for community-wide rebuilding efforts. As part of their 24:1 Initiative, Beyond Housing secured funding to provide a $500 MOST 529 College Savings Account to every child enrolling in kindergarten in the Normandy Schools Collaborative. Beyond Housing is the owner of the 529 accounts. The company is based in Pine Lawn, MO. | President | - |
